Unveiling Cloud-Based Computing Services
Cloud computing has rapidly evolved into a transformative force in the tech landscape, delivering businesses and individuals with scalable, flexible, and cost-effective solutions. However, the concept of cloud computing can sometimes feel like a mystery to those unfamiliar with its intricacies. This article aims to clarify this complex realm by providing a concise overview of cloud-based computing services and their benefits.
At its core, cloud computing involves accessing on-demand computing resources, such as servers, storage, databases, and software applications, over the Internet. Instead of owning these resources in-house, users can leverage cloud providers' infrastructure, paying only for what they use.
- Numerous types of cloud services exist, each catering to specific needs. Infrastructure as a Service (IaaS) provides the fundamental building blocks, while Platform as a Service (PaaS) furnishes a platform for developing and deploying applications. Software as a Service (SaaS), on the other hand, delivers ready-to-use software applications over the internet.
- The benefits of cloud computing are numerous. They include increased scalability, allowing businesses to expand their capacity effortlessly; enhanced flexibility, enabling remote access and work from anywhere; and reduced costs by dispensing with the need for substantial upfront investments in hardware.
Furthermore, cloud computing promotes data security and reliability through robust security measures and redundant systems.
